Output ac76df67145b30966a5850d2f1efd26d3179431d45589a2bb7143cc72d0ccd46:3

value
398926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c85b5c41f2caec99b487eb3a1c6b5607bdf859 OP_EQUAL
address
3AsuWmRBgbKz7Z5e388h9aj7n7QG8JqMPj
transaction
ac76df67145b30966a5850d2f1efd26d3179431d45589a2bb7143cc72d0ccd46
confirmations
331386
spent
true